Invading Italy I was was working in Ottawa a few weeks ago and had a chance to visit the new Canadian War Museum. As far as museums go, it was quite excellent with lots of great exhibits and tons to see, read and watch. I went with my sister and her boyfriend and we spent about four hours there yet only managed to cover about half the museum. I guess we read too much.

The museum strikes a nice balance between honouring the sacrifices made by those who went to war and celebrating Canada’s role as a peacekeeping force. Everything was thoughtfully put together and the number of artifacts on display was quite impressive. Many of the “big picture” displays were interspersed with personal stories of individual soldiers, which was a nice touch.

If you’re ever in Ottawa, this is definitely worth a visit (along with the usual suspects, course).
